Befesa Medio Ambiente SA, the Spanish industrial waste management services firm, has acquired 51% of two Basque zinc waste processing firms through its own zinc processing subsidiary, Compania Industrial Asua-Erandio SA (ASER). The acquisition of Zindes SA and Sondika Zinc SA will cost an initial Pta500 million ($3.4 million); more is to be paid over a 2-year period depending upon results. The two firms which have been acquired have a combined turnover of Pta2,500 million, reports Cinco Dias. ASER is the only firm in Spain to recover zinc and lead from electric arc furnace dusts.
